Transaction 1397098fb037e76f2d0ddd2253ce058a6b0761ff5bbedaa5d17faa6211444aec
1 Input
1 Output
-
1397098fb037e76f2d0ddd2253ce058a6b0761ff5bbedaa5d17faa6211444aec:0
- value
- 24910189
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 facb3978f123670c2ee828e79ff828fd001ace65 OP_EQUAL
- address
- 3QZ6JncfXyTQs9Q6wv23QH3ae8Jx7AG64v